Merchant's description

Thomas Pico established Domaine Pattes Loup in 2005 having inherited 8 hectares of vines from his family. Somewhat of an outlier in Chablis, he farms organically and biodynamically, and harvests by hand. Fermentation is done in either neutral wood, concrete and/or stainless dependent on the vintage and cuvée, with some wines kept for an extended period of time on the lees. The 2017 Beauregard Premier Cru was made from 30-year-old vines in Courgis and was aged for two years in 4-6-year-old barrels. Medium- to full-bodied, this is an incredibly vibrant and complex yet focussed wine with many layers still yet to be revealed.
